Find
Near

Contractors Equipment & Supplies Rental & Leasing Near Me

USA Towing
637 Abbott St Salinas CA 93901
Phone: 8317582599
Rental Depot
2200 Del Monte Ave Monterey CA 93940
Phone: 8316429118